This impressive (and very eclectic) venue hosts a huge variety of club nights, regulars and one-offs alike. One week it’s power ballad night, the next a tribute to a ledge like Prince, and with big-name touring DJs popping by too, hitting up Camp and Furnace is like dipping into a club night selection box. Check its events calendar so you don’t get your Swingers Club (it’s a jazz night, filthy mind) mixed up with your Bongo’s Bingo.

An eclectic multi-purpose arts space (that happens to do a dazzling Sunday roast). One of the city’s buzziest nightlife spots, Camp and Furnace is spread across several repurposed warehouses in the up-and-coming Baltic Triangle district. Its weekday menu includes the likes of homemade falafel, hearty burgers and their best-selling halloumi fries. The wildly popular Camp and Furnace Roast is available every Sunday, featuring a mouth-watering spread of organic meat, golden roast potatoes and the Yorkshire puddings of your dreams.
